BB Cream -Dr. Jart+ - Premium Beauty Balm SPF 45 PA+++
trixiefaux 10/19/2012 9:36:00 AM
I bought this a week ago on a whim in place of my tinted moisturizer and have been using it daily. I have only tried 2 other BB creams before this (Smashbox which was too visible on top of my skin) & Boscia which was too dark for my NW15ish skin). This stuff is amazing so far. It goes on so smoothly, sinks in, evens out my skintone, moisturizes, and provides sun protection. It's exactly what I want in a "foundation"--that no make-up look/feel. A little powder finishes it off. I have an oily t-zone and this does not make it worse as some products do. I still have to blot later in the day w/an oil absorbing sheet but that is to be expected. So far I love this.

Tinted Moisturizer -Stila - NEW Stila Sheer Color Oil-Free SPF20
trixiefaux 7/19/2012 10:16:00 PM
I have tried a million tinted moisturizers and this one has been the best for me. I had it in Bare and now use it in Fair, both shades are light but Bare is more yellow and Fair is more pink...I'm neutral and both blended in pretty well but I think Fair brightens my complexion a little. I have an oily t-zone and this lasts several hours before I need a quick touch up w/ an oil absorbing sheet. I have repurchased it several times. Every now & then I'll try a different kind, but then come back to this. It goes on smoothly, sinks in rather than sitting on top, doesn't accentuate my fine lines, just lightly evens everything out. Used with a little blush and some loose powder, it's great.

Tinted Moisturizer -Tarte - Amazonian Clay BB Tinted Mosturizer (Smooth Operator)
trixiefaux 12/7/2010 9:46:00 PM
I bought this because it has a low toxicity rating of 3 on the Skin Deep website. The shade Agent 2 (facade) goes on looking too light for me at first until it is completely absorbed and then it is perfect. The fact that it goes on light is kind of helpful for application, showing me if I've covered my whole face. Some tm's tend to change color, darkening or turning orange as the day goes on. Thankfully, this does not do that. It's pretty good. I use it with MUFE Duo Mat foundation or a finishing powder on top. I have combo skin and find that it doesn't get as oily when I'm using this as with some other products. I have tried about 50 different tm's. My top 3 are Tarte Smooth Operator, MD Skincare All-In-One, and Stila Sheer Oil free SPF 20.

Tinted Moisturizer -Stila - Illuminating Tinted Moisturizer
trixiefaux 4/8/2008 4:29:00 PM
This product kind of confuses me. I got a sample of it and at first I thought I didn't like it. It looked too pink/orange for my skin (the 01 shade) but I went ahead with it knowing that I was going to stay in all day. When applying it after my shower it felt way too heavy and didn't spread very well. It felt like a cream foundation going on clean skin with no moisturizer. But to my surprise, once it had settled in, it looked even and my skin looked good. I topped it off with some BE Mineral Veil and was really surprised with how my skin looked. I tried it again today and this time I spritzed my face with Shu Uemura Myrtel Depsea Water first. That did not help with the application of the tinted moisturizer yet it still looked good and felt good once applied. Weird. I have combo skin. After a whole day of wear my nose did not get shiny. I did not need my oil absorbing sheets. Somehow the color is right once it's on. It brightens my complexion. I'm giving it 3 lippies because I don't like the feel of it going on... but the results are okay.

Powder -Bare Escentuals - Bare Minerals #1
trixiefaux 10/14/2007 5:26:00 PM
I finally tried this after trying Jane Iredale, Alima, Amazing Cosmetics, Everyday Minerals, Mineral Fusion, and Au Courant. I went to Sephora to try Laura Mercier's mineral foundation but they were out of the shade I wanted. There are so many luke warm or negative reviews here about B.E. that I was nervous to try it, especially having combo skin. I was worried about the shine factor. Anway, I needed some mineral foundation so I did try it and I was pleasantly surprised. The lightest color, Fair, works with my complexion. There is no shine, maybe a slight translucency but in a healthy, pretty way. It smooths and evens out my complexion and I haven't noticed it sitting in the fine lines or making my pores look enlarged or really any of the other complaints I've read about it. It's one of the best mineral foundations I've tried except for maybe Au Courant, but that is more expensive and I went through it too quickly. If you haven't tried it yet, you should, it just might work for you. I like Everday Minerals too in the semi-matte formulation.

Moisturizers -Kiehls - Ultra Facial Moisturizer with SPF 15
trixiefaux 8/28/2007 9:29:00 AM
This is a great everyday moisturizer with uv protection for under makeup. I have combo skin and it does not feel greasy in the least or make me oily. It is light and absorbs into the skin well. I like that it has no scent. Like another reviewer, I was really surprised people were calling it expensive. In the past year I went from Aveda's Tourmaline Protecting Lotion ($38 for 2.5 oz), to Comfort Zone Absolute Pearl (a honeymoon splurge at $100 for 1.6 oz), to this...a steal at $16.50 for 2.5 oz. I guess everything is relative, but that's like drugstore prices and it'll last a long time. EDIT: I just ordered this for the second time and changed from 4 to 5 lippies. It is my favorite moisturizer, the price is right, it does its job, HG.

Powder -Au Courant - Pressed Mineral Powder Foundation
trixiefaux 8/19/2007 8:55:00 PM
Thanks to Makeupalley, I've found a new product that I never heard of. I'm always looking for the best mineral foundation. I've always been a loose-powder girl, too, until now. I have been using Everyday Minerals and I was pretty happy with the Semi-Matte formulation, but never quite found the best color match and didn't like the way my face looked in the afternoon after several hours of wear. This Au Courant compact is great. First of all, less mess, I still apply it with a powder brush and it's easier to get the right amount on the brush. Second, I love the shade Blonde for my NW15 fair skin. Third, being in a compact, I can take it to work with me and easily apply a little extra here or there if I need to. I love it. It provides a nice natural looking coverage. It's fairly pricey at $35 a compact, but I think it's worth it. EDIT: I went through it too quickly to use as a regular daily foundation. It's good to keep in your purse for touch ups throughout the day...
